We’re looking for a dynamic, driven, career-minded and pediatric-focused nurse to join our pediatric infusion team to provide cellular collection services in our state-of-the-art Apheresis Unit. This is an extraordinary opportunity to work with one of the nation’s leading pediatric care teams providing a wide variety of therapeutic blood donor services, including hematopoietic progenitor cell (HPC) collections for bone marrow transplant and mononuclear cell collections (MNC). MNC products include donor lymphocyte collections, chimeric antigen receptor T-cell (CART) collections and other lymphocyte-rich cellular collections for clinical trials.
